The Drill

The Drill

Release date:10 Oct 2025
Catalog:LAPS037
Duration:6:09
Tempo:127 BPM
Key:C minor
ISRC:DEH742530209

Charted in

Loading...Loading...Loading...
Loading...Loading...Loading...Loading...Loading...Loading...Loading...Loading...Loading...Loading...